Use undo interface route-aggregation to remove a Layer 3 aggregate interface or subinterface.
Syntax
interface route-aggregation { interface-number | interface-number.subnumber }
undo interface route-aggregation { interface-number | interface-number.subnumber }
Default
No Layer 3 aggregate interface or subinterface is created.
Views
System view
Predefined user roles
network-admin
mdc-admin
Parameters
interface-number: Specifies a Layer 3 aggregate interface number in the range of 1 to 1024.
interface-number.subnumber: Specifies a subinterface of a Layer 3 aggregate interface. The
interface-number argument specifies the main interface number. The subnumber argument specifies
the subinterface number and is separated from the main interface number by a dot (.). The value
range for the subnumber argument is 1 to 4094.
Usage guidelines
When you create a Layer 3 aggregate interface, the system automatically creates a Layer 3
aggregation group with the same number, which operates in static aggregation mode by default.
Removing the Layer 3 aggregate interface also removes the Layer 3 aggregation group. At the
same time, the member ports of the aggregation group, if any, leave the aggregation group.
Removing a Layer 3 aggregate subinterface does not affect the state of the main interface and the
corresponding aggregation group.
Examples
# Create Layer 3 aggregate interface Route-Aggregation 1 and enter its view.
<Sysname> system-view
[Sysname] interface route-aggregation 1
[Sysname-Route-Aggregation1]
# Create Layer 3 aggregate subinterface Route-Aggregation 1.1 and enter its view.
<Sysname> system-view
[Sysname] interface route-aggregation 1.1
[Sysname-Route-Aggregation1.1]

lacp period short

Use lacp period short to set the LACP timeout interval on a port to the short timeout interval (3
seconds), and make the peer end to send LACPDUs quickly.
Use undo lacp period to restore the default setting.
Syntax
lacp period short
